As a solid-state light source, LEDs have a very long lifetime and are generally very robust due to no mechanical or moving parts. Incandescent bulbs have an expected lifetime of 1000 to 5000 hours, while good-quality LEDs can last up to 75,000 hours.
The long life-time of LEDs reduces the need to replace failed lamps, and this can led to significant financial and environmental savings, particularly in maintenance, labor and recycling.
As a semiconductor device, LEDs are highly efficient, current device technology is allowing their performance to be pushed to limits that exceed that of standard lighting. The directional nature of light produced by LEDs allows the design of luminaries with higher overall efficiency.
The low power consumption of LEDs leads to large energy savings.
Light output of LEDs is constantly being increased, and there are several products that have higher lumen output that traditional lighting.
Almost 80 per cent of the energy consumed by LEDs is converted into light and only some of it is dissipated as heat.
LEDs are very small. Typically, high-brightness LED chips measure 0.3 X 0.3 mm², while high-power device can be 1 X 1 mm² or larger in future. There are many examples where the availability of small, high-brightness device has enabled significant market advancement.
LEDs switch-on rapidly, even when cold, and this is a particular advantage for certain application. These light up very quickly and achieve full brightness within a few microseconds.
LED lights are shock resistance. Solid Package of the LEDs can be designed to focus their light. The fact that LEDs are non-toxic (do not contain mercury) also favors their application.
